Abstract

The utility model provides a dry towel wiping sheet slicer, which comprises a fixed width cutting mechanism, an alternate roll changing mechanism and an adjustable fixed length slicing mechanism which are arranged in sequence, wherein the alternate roll changing mechanism changes the roll of the full-roll dry towel after the fixed width cutting to the roll supply position of the adjustable fixed length slicing mechanism; the width-fixing slitting mechanism comprises a rack, a dry towel winding roller rotatably overlapped on the rack, and a guide roller set and a width-fixing slitting knife set which are positioned beside the dry towel winding roller, wherein the guide roller set and the width-fixing slitting knife set are sequentially and rotatably arranged on the rack in a spanning manner; the alternate reel changing mechanism comprises a support frame positioned at the side of the rack, a transposition assembly rotatably arranged on the support frame and a roller assembly correspondingly arranged on the output end of the transposition assembly. Detailed Description
For a better understanding of the present invention, the following further description is given in conjunction with the following embodiments and accompanying drawings.
As shown in fig. 1-6, a dry towel wiping sheet slicer comprises a fixed width slitting mechanism 1, an alternate reel changing mechanism 2 and an adjustable fixed length slicing mechanism 3, which are sequentially arranged, wherein the alternate reel changing mechanism 2 changes the position of a full-roll dry towel roller after fixed width slitting to a roll supply position of the adjustable fixed length slicing mechanism 3.
Particularly, the arrangement of the alternate roll changing mechanism 2 avoids the problems that the existing dry towel full-roll roller after fixed-width slitting needs to be manually transferred to a fixed-length slicing mechanism for processing, the labor intensity of workers is increased, the production continuity cannot be guaranteed, and the production efficiency is easily reduced.
Further, the width-fixing slitting mechanism 1 comprises a frame 11, a dry towel winding roller 12 rotatably overlapped on the frame 11, and a guide roller set 13 and a width-fixing slitting knife set 14 which are positioned beside the dry towel winding roller 12, wherein the guide roller set 13 and the width-fixing slitting knife set 14 are sequentially and rotatably spanned on the frame 11.
Specifically, the dry towel winding roller 12 is driven to rotate by a driving motor arranged on the rack 11 so as to realize the unwinding action of the dry towel on the dry towel winding roller 12, the guide roller set 13 can be set into two groups of guide rollers corresponding to each other up and down, and a material passing channel is formed between the two groups of guide rollers, so that the dry towel on the dry towel winding roller 12 can be guided to the fixed-width component cutting knife set 14 for fixed-width cutting, and the retraction of the dry towel during cutting can be reduced, namely the dry towel is moved towards the dry towel winding roller 12.
Further, the width-fixing slitting knife group 14 includes a slitting roller 141 rotatably mounted on the frame 11, a multi-component knife 142 slidably sleeved on the slitting roller 141, and a supporting roller 143 located below the slitting roller 141, the multi-component knife 142 is locked on the slitting roller 141 by a locking bolt, the supporting roller 143 is rotatably disposed between the frame 11, and a dry towel passing channel is formed between the supporting roller 143 and the slitting roller 141.
Specifically, cut roller 141 and drive rotatoryly through setting up driving motor two on frame 11, and offer the spout on should cutting roller 141, divide cutter 142 to locate on cutting roller 141 through the blade holder cover, the blade holder cooperatees and slides along the spout, and this blade holder accessible lock bolt is in the spout, realizes the injecing to cutter 142 position.
Further, the alternate reel changing mechanism 2 includes a supporting frame 21 located beside the frame 11, a position changing assembly 22 rotatably disposed on the supporting frame 21, and a roller assembly 23 correspondingly disposed on an output end of the position changing assembly 22.
Further, the transposition assembly 22 includes a transposition motor 221 disposed on the support frame 21, a transposition arm 222 connected to an output end of the transposition motor 221, and an auxiliary transposition rod 223 corresponding to the transposition arm 222, the auxiliary transposition rod 223 is rotatably disposed on the support frame 21, and a roller assembly 23 is disposed between the auxiliary transposition rod 223 and the transposition arm 222.
Specifically, the output end of the motor shaft of the transposition motor 221 is sleeved with the transposition arm 222, and of course, except for the mode that the transposition arm 222 directly rotates 180 degrees each time by using the transposition motor 221, other structures capable of assisting the transposition arm 222 to rotate 180 degrees each time, such as a rotary cylinder, can be adopted, and the extension is not extended here.
Further, a traveling gear assembly may be provided on both the index arm 222 and the auxiliary index lever 223.
Specifically, the traveling gear assembly includes a main gear, traveling gears correspondingly engaged with two sides of the main gear, and a gear ring (not shown in the figure) disposed on the support frame 21, the traveling gears are engaged with the gear ring, the main gear and the traveling gears are both rotatably disposed on the transposition arm 222, when the transposition motor 221 drives the main gear on the transposition arm 222 to rotate, the traveling gears can synchronously rotate along with the main gear, and the main gear travels along the gear ring, so as to ensure the stability of the transposition process, at this time, the traveling gear assembly at the auxiliary transposition rod 223 synchronously moves along with the traveling gear assembly at the transposition arm 222 under the traction of the roller assembly 23.
Further, the roller assembly 23 includes a U-shaped frame 231 connected to the output end of the index assembly 22, and a roller shaft 232 rotatably mounted on the U-shaped frame 231 through a mounting seat, wherein the roller shaft 232 is driven to rotate by a rotating motor 233.
Specifically, the U-shaped frame 231 is fixed between the transposition arm 222 and the auxiliary transposition rod 223, the installation seats are fixed on the U-shaped frame 231 and are correspondingly arranged in two groups, the roller shaft 232 is rotatably arranged between the two groups of installation seats in a penetrating manner, the rotating motor 233 is fixed on the installation seats, and the output end of the motor shaft of the rotating motor is connected with the roller shaft 232 through a coupling.
Further, the adjustable fixed-length slicing mechanism 3 comprises a door-shaped frame 31 located beside the alternate reel changing mechanism 2, a plurality of slicing knife sets 32 slidably arranged on a cross beam of the door-shaped frame 31, and an auxiliary material guiding roller 33 rotatably arranged between upper upright posts of the door-shaped frame 31, wherein the auxiliary material guiding roller 33 is located on one side, close to the alternate reel changing mechanism 2, of the door-shaped frame 31.
Further, the slicing knife assembly 32 includes a moving seat 321 slidably disposed on the cross beam of the gantry 31, a lifting cylinder 322 disposed on the moving seat 321 in a penetrating manner, a knife seat disposed at the output end of the lifting cylinder 322, and a slicing knife 323 detachably connected to the knife seat through a locking bolt, wherein the moving seat 321 is limited on the gantry 31 by a limiting bolt.
Specifically, the sliding groove is formed in the cross beam of the door-shaped frame 31, the moving seat 321 is matched and slidably arranged on the sliding groove, the lifting cylinder 322 is fixed on the moving seat 321 through a bolt, the cutter holder is fixed at the output end of the piston rod of the lifting cylinder 322, the slicing cutter 323 is clamped in the cutter holder and is fixed through a locking bolt, and therefore the slicing cutter 323 can be replaced conveniently.
Further, a dry towel wiping sheet pressing mechanism 4 is arranged between the upright columns of the door-shaped frame 31.
Further, the dry towel wiping sheet pressing mechanism 4 comprises a fixed beam 41 connected between the upright posts of the door-shaped frame 31, a sliding rod 42 correspondingly and slidably arranged at the end of the fixed beam 41, a sleeve 43 connected to the lower end of the sliding rod 42, a push-pull spring 44 sleeved on the sliding rod 42 and positioned between the lower part of the fixed beam 41 and the sleeve 43, and a pressing roller 45 rotatably penetrating through the sleeve 43, wherein two ends of the pressing roller 45 are slidably overlapped between the upright posts of the door-shaped frame 31.
Specifically, one end of the push-pull spring 44 is fixed on the fixed beam 41, and the other end of the push-pull spring 44 is fixed on the sleeve 43, so that the pressing roller 45 is pressed against the dry towel under the action of the elastic force of the push-pull spring 44 and the gravity of the pressing roller 45, and in addition, the elastic force of the spring and the gravity of the pressing roller 45 are smaller than the traction force of the conveying belt in the conveying mechanism 5 on the dry towel, so that the smooth proceeding of the whole slicing process is ensured.
Further, a conveying mechanism 5 is further arranged on one side of the door-shaped frame 31 far away from the alternate roll changing mechanism 2, and the input end of the conveying mechanism 5 extends to the lower part of the dry towel wiping sheet pressing mechanism 4.
In particular, the conveying mechanism 5 may be an existing belt conveyor.
In addition, the specific model specifications of the first driving motor, the second driving motor, the transposition motor 221, the rotating motor 233, the lifting cylinder 322 and the conveying mechanism 5 need to be determined according to model selection calculation of specification parameters of the slicer and specifications of dry towels to be sliced, the model selection calculation method is the prior art, the model selection calculation method is not improved in the application, meanwhile, a controller can be further arranged to improve the automation degree of the slicer, the first driving motor, the second driving motor, the transposition motor 221, the rotating motor 233, the lifting cylinder 322 and the conveying mechanism 5 are electrically connected through the controller, the specific electric connection mode and the control principle adopt the prior art, and detailed description is omitted.
Use the utility model provides a dry piece of cloth slicer of wiping can satisfy the section production of the dry piece of cloth wiping of multiple specification, and machining efficiency is higher, and removable blade. The operation of the slicer is as follows:
1. according to the size specification requirement of the dry towel wiping sheet, the distance between the multi-component cutters 142 on the cutting roller 141 is adjusted, and after the adjustment is in place, the multi-component cutters are locked by a locking bolt to ensure that the width requirement of the dry towel wiping sheet is met, meanwhile, in the adjustable fixed-length slicing mechanism 3, the position of each group of slicing cutter groups 32 on the portal frame 31 is adjusted to meet the length requirement of the dry towel wiping sheet, and after the adjustment is in place, the movable seat 321 is limited on the portal frame 31 by a limiting bolt;
2. putting a dry towel winding roller 12 to be sliced on a frame 11, and enabling the initial end of the dry towel wound on the dry towel winding roller to pass through a guide roller group 13 and enter a dry towel passing channel between a slitting roller 141 and a supporting roller 143;
3. starting a first driving motor, a second driving motor and a rotating motor 233 close to one side of the fixed-width slitting mechanism 1, wherein the first driving motor drives the dry towel winding roller 12 to continuously unwind, the second driving motor drives the slitting knife 142 on the slitting roller 141 to rotate and slit, fixed-width slitting of dry towels in the dry towel passing channel is realized, the slit dry towels are wound on a roller shaft 232 (the principle that the initial ends of the slit dry towels are wound on the roller shaft 232 is the prior art in the field), and the dry towels after fixed-width slitting are wound under the action of the rotating motor 233 until the dry towels are fully wound;
4. after the roll shaft 232 is fully rolled in the step 3, the first driving motor, the second driving motor and the rotating motor 233 close to one side of the fixed-width slitting mechanism 1 are closed, the transposition motor 221 is started to work, the transposition arm 222 is driven by the transposition motor 221 to rotate for 180 degrees, and the transposition of the two corresponding sets of roller assemblies 23 is realized under the traction of the roller assemblies 23 and the cooperation of the auxiliary transposition rod 223, so that the full-roll dry towel roll is placed at the adjustable fixed-length slitting mechanism 3 to perform fixed-length slitting, and the empty roller rolls continue to perform the rolling of the dry towel after the fixed-width slitting;
5. after the step 4 is completed, the rotating motor 233, the lifting cylinder 322 and the conveying mechanism 5 which are far away from one side of the fixed-width slitting mechanism 1 are started to work, the dry tissues wound on the full-roll dry tissue roll are unwound by the rotating motor 233 and guided to the lower part of the portal frame 31 through the auxiliary material guide roller 33, at this time, each group of lifting cylinders 322 controls the slicing knife 323 to descend and slit the dry tissues (the position can be matched with each lifting cylinder 322, a corresponding displacement sensor is arranged to measure the moving distance of the dry tissues and feed back to the controller to control the action of each lifting cylinder 322, the principle of the part is the prior art in the field), in the process, the dry tissue wiping sheet pressing mechanism 4 is pressed on the dry tissues, the conveying mechanism 5 drives the slit dry tissue wiping sheets to transfer, so that the fixed-length slicing of the dry tissues is realized, and after the slicing of the dry tissues wound on the full-roll dry tissue roll is completed, the rotating motor 233, the lifting cylinder 322 and the conveying mechanism 5 on the side away from the fixed-width slitting mechanism 1 are closed.
